Step-by-Step Guide to DIY Glass Repairs
If you choose to tackle a minor glass repair yourself, follow these steps:

Assess the Damage:
Determine the nature and level of the damage.Ensure the glass is not shattered or poses a substantial safety risk.
Gather Tools and Materials:
For Chips: Clear epoxy resin, putty knife, rubbing alcohol, and a tidy fabric.For Scratches: Glass engraving substance, a rubbing pad, and a microfiber cloth.
Prepare the Surface:
Clean the damaged location thoroughly with rubbing alcohol to remove any dirt or particles.Dry the surface entirely.
Apply the Repair:
For Chips:Apply a percentage of clear epoxy resin to the chip.Use a putty knife to smooth out any excess.Allow the resin to treat according to the producer's guidelines.For Scratches:Apply a percentage of glass etching substance to the scratch.Buff the area with a buffing pad up until the scratch is no longer noticeable.Clean away any residue with a microfiber cloth.
Check the Repair:

Q: Can I repair a broken window myself?A: Small cracks can typically be repaired with clear epoxy resin. However, bigger fractures might require expert repair or replacement to make sure safety and avoid more damage.

Q: How do I understand if I require to replace a window pane?A: If the window is fogged, has extensive cracks, or is shattered, replacement is usually needed. Additionally, if the glass becomes part of a double-glazed unit and the seal has failed, replacement is typically the finest option.

Q: Are there any safety preventative measures I should take when managing broken glass?A: Yes, constantly wear protective gloves and goggles when dealing with damaged glass. Use a tough container to dispose of the glass to prevent injury. If the damage is extensive, prevent touching the glass completely and call an expert.

Q: What is the cost of professional glass repair?A: The expense of expert glass repair can vary widely depending upon the type and degree of the damage, the size of the glass, and the area. Usually, minor repairs can cost between ₤ 50 and ₤ 100, while complete replacements can range from ₤ 100 to ₤ 500 or more.

Q: Can I use routine extremely glue to repair glass (https://vmi684625.contaboserver.net/)?A: While incredibly glue can often work for minor repairs, it is not created for use on glass and may not provide a strong, lasting bond. Clear epoxy resin is a better option for glass repairs.

Q: How do I prevent fogged windows?A: Fogged windows are typically brought on by a stopped working seal in double-glazed units. To prevent this, ensure that the seals are undamaged and replace any damaged seals quickly. Additionally, keeping the windows well-ventilated can help in reducing condensation.
